f847232296 gltfio: introduce TextureProvider API.
This allows clients to provide their own asynchronous texture decoders
for various mime-typed images. This is a plug-in component for gltfio,
in some ways similar to MaterialProvider.

There are two motivations for this: to decouple gltfio from STB and
to make it easier to integrate support for BasisU textures.

This also has the side effect of simplifying ResourceLoader, since the
texture decoding jobs have been moved out.

As part of this work, I made the "stb" CMake target into a traditional
static library. Previously we had several files called `Image.cpp`
whose sole purpose was to enable STB_IMAGE_IMPLEMENTATION.

70dba2398e gltfio: add createInstance() to AssetLoader.
Note that this API is on the loader rather than the asset. This is
because the loader knows how to create Filament entities by traversing
a cgltf node hierarchy.

Animation on dynamically added instances is not yet supported.

We did not add destroyInstance() because gltfio favors flat arrays for
long term storage of entity lists and instance lists, which would be
slow to shift. We also wish to discourage create/destroy churn since it
is more efficient to pre-allocate instances and selectively add them
into the scene.

Fixes #3137.

d2c883877d gltfio: hide entities with not-yet-ready textures.
This feature adds one new method to `FilamentAsset` and uses it in our
Kotlin, JavaScript, and C++ helpers:

    utils::Entity popRenderable() noexcept;

This pops a ready renderable off an internal queue, or returns 0 if no
renderables have become ready. It provides a simple way for clients to
gradually add renderables to the scene as they become ready. Previously
clients could only get the entire list of entities, regardless of
whether they had Renderable components or complete textures.

To facilitate this feature, this PR adds a new internal-only class to
gltfio called `DependencyGraph`, which is a temporary object used for
bookkeeping during the asynchronous load.

`DependencyGraph` discovers ready-to-render entities by tracking the
textures that each entity depends on. This is a graph because
renderables connect to a set of material instances, which in turn
connect to a set of parameter names, which in turn connect to a set of
texture objects. These relationships are not easily inspectable using
the Filament API or ECS.
